Lavazza, one of the largest espresso chains in the world, launched ¡Marte! For Another Planet for Earth Day, your new coffee that grows on Mars. Okay, it doesn't exist yet, but its name is included in the Lavazza product line called ¡Tierra! And it aims to raise awareness about the importance of taking care of our planet.
the action of Publiics Italy / Le Pub includes a product introduction video to highlight Lavazza's commitment to teaching coffee producers how to grow coffee through sustainable agricultural practices and protecting the only planet where it grows, Earth.
The film takes viewers on a trip to Mars and features red beans that appear to have been grown in a Martian environment.
When you think that ¡Marte! could be real, the video reveals that it is not yet possible.
But its suspense and irony reaffirm that Lavazza supports coffee farmers by promoting good agricultural practices to combat the effects of climate change, so hopefully they won't have to plant coffee on Mars anytime soon.
